What Happened?

 

Veteran actor Firdous Jamal became the center of  bad attention  because of some comments he made about Mahira Khan.

The actor of legendary status was a guest on Faisal Qureshi’s Morning Show, which airs on the ARY network. In a segment Jamal had to give his opinion on contemporary stars and actors. He gave them positive feedback about everyone overall, like Mehwish Hayat and Faisal Qureshi himself.

Jamal however, came under fire regarding Pakistani sweetheart Mahira Khan.

He stated with an apology attached, that ‘she doesn’t have heroine material’, followed ‘mediocre sort of a model’.

The most problematic statement being that ‘her age is too much’ and, ‘normally in this age actresses play the role of mothers’.

 

Public Outrage

The public and media industry took offense to his statements, and defended Mahira khan. Then came several articles about the ageist and misogynist undertones in the ‘mother’ comment.

Actors like Mawra Hocane, Gohar Rashid and Adnan Malik were quick to share their feelings about the matter.

Social media was frantic with people defending Mahira, or agreeing with Firdous Jamal.

 

In the latest development of the news Momina Duraid, the head of MD productions, a worker at HUM TV network, has banned Firdous Jamal from their platform.

Hamza Firdous, Jamal’s son, also an actor, has been on a media campaign defending his father.

Reminding the public that Jamal has provided the industry with 300 plays, in all local languages and during a time when it was extremely difficult to work.

The Ageism in Media

The comment that ‘Mahira should play a mother‘ is however regressive.

Beyond Jamal it exposes the idea that at a certain age, women shouldn’t play leading ladies and should be mothers on screen.

Of course there is nothing wrong with playing a mother, but the implication is that a mother is not the center in a story or drama. Mothers don’t get the man, and mothers generally don’t have to go through conflict.

Most of our dramas and movies, globally, deal with younger female characters, so women of a certain age are set aside a lot more than men.

 

But honestly, Mahira Khan is an attractive beautiful woman. She is only 36, which is nothing in acting years. If the concern is about acting then why should her age matter? An actor only gets better with experience and putting in work. (The same with fame.)

Besides Mahira is a mother and that hasn’t and shouldn’t stop her from anything.

Picking younger girls is not a solution. Even a younger, talented girl won’t have the same skills and attitude of someone who has been working for ten years.  A younger actor won’t also have a  fan base as someone who has been consistently working.

Because beyond talent people need a work ethic, a sense of self, consistency, hard work, business skills, a team, connections and likeability.

And Mahira Khan if not the best actress has all of this on her side.
